According to our tradition we're starting with a short story from the book
Old MacDonald's Factory Farm, written by C. David Coats.

Isn't man an amazing animal? He kills wildlife - birds, kangaroos, deer,
all kinds of cats, coyotes, beavers, groundhogs, mice, foxes, and dingoes - by
the million in order to protect his domestic animals and their feed.

Then he kills domestic animals by the billion and eats them. This in turn
kills man by the million, because eating all those animals leads to degenerative
- and fatal - health conditions like heart disease, kidney disease, and cancer.

So then man tortures and kills millions more animals to look for cures for
these diseases.

Elsewhere, millions of other human beings are killed by hunger and
malnutrition because food they could eat is being used to fatten domestic
animals.

Meanwhile, some are dying of sad laughter at the absurdity of man, who
kills so easily and so violently, and once a year sends out cards praying for
"Peace on Earth".
